After super nice time in Kuta, Bali, we moved (me and my wife) to Singapore for just few days, and today afternoon we landed in Thailand, where we are planning to spend next three weeks. …but before I even start writing anything about Singapore or Thailand, I would like to get back to my short stay in Cairns, Australia. The trip to Cairns was one of these unexpected journeys that you are not planning at all, and all of the sudden you are there. Cairns. Well, we should be on Bali, instead there. Is not that, I was not happy being in Cairns, but that was absolutely not our intention to go here. The thing is, the Rinjani volcano has erupted just two weeks before our scheduled flight to Bali from Adelaide and all flights from Australia to Bali were cancelled,due to volcanic ash cloud throw into the air. We were offered the flight to Cairns instead, and we did not hesitate for even a moment. You know – …
